Did Wallace and Gromit save Wensleydale cheese?

Wensleydale cheese was first made by French Cistercian monks from the Roquefort region, who had settled in Wensleydale. After the release of A Close Shave, sales of Wensleydale began to rise. The company avoided bankruptcy and credits Wallace and Gromit for saving the brand.

Who is Wensleydale?

Wensleydale is the dale or upper valley of the River Ure on the east side of the Pennines, one of the Yorkshire Dales in North Yorkshire, England. The dale takes its name from the village of Wensley, once the market town for the dale. The valley is famous for its cheese, with the main commercial production at Hawes.

What is Wallace’s last name?

Wallace is a middle-aged man who lives at 62 West Wallaby Street, Wigan, along with his dog Gromit. His last name is never given. He usually wears a white shirt, brown wool trousers, a green knitted pullover, and a red tie.

Why is Wensleydale not called Uredale?

Until the beginning of the 18th century the name Yoredale, or Uredale after its river, the Ure, persisted alongside the name Wensleydale, after Wensley, an important market town up until the middle of the 16th century.

Where is buttertubs in Yorkshire?

Yorkshire Dales
The Buttertubs Pass is a high road in the Yorkshire Dales, England. The road winds its way north from Simonstone near Hawes towards Thwaite and Muker past 20-metre-deep (66 ft) limestone potholes called the Buttertubs.

Who is the creator of Wallace and Gromit?

Wallace and Gromit is a British stop motion clay animation comedy series created by Nick Park of Aardman Animations. The series consists of four short films and one feature-length film, but has spawned numerous spin-offs and TV adaptations. Where does the accent come from in Wallace and Gromit?

Although not overtly set in any particular town, Park has hinted that it was inspired by 1950s Wigan in the north of England. Wallace’s accent comes from the Holme Valley of West Yorkshire. Wallace is fond of Wensleydale cheese (from Wensleydale, North Yorkshire).

Where did the cheese from Wensleydale come from?

Wensleydale cheese was first made by French Cistercian monks from the Roquefort region, who had settled in Wensleydale. They brought with them a recipe for making cheese from ewe’s milk. The Wensleydale pastures give the cheese the unique flavour for which it is renowned.
